Signor Raoul Aguilera at The Tobacco Bowl

Mark, David Meyer (our good friend and the guy who created our website!) and I spent a Saturday afternoon at The Tobacco Bowl, our local brick & mortar shop. It’s owned and managed by Richard Alley. Richard is as nice a guy as you could want to meet and he puts a lot of time and energy into making his store a fun place to be. On this occasion, Richard brought in Al Argenti from Perdomo Cigars and Al brought Master cigar roller Signor Raoul Aguilera with him. We watched Signor Aguilera hand roll cigars and then sampled their La Tradición Perdomo Reserve. Great cigars and a great time! – T


If you ever come to Memphis, be sure to check out The Tobacco Bowl. It’s been frequented by the likes of William Faulkner and Shelby Foote so you’ll be in good company (you can even purchase Mr. Foote’s favorite pipe tobacco “Shiloh”). Some of The Tobacco Bowl’s other well known patrons have included famous father Vernon Presley, Charlie Chan’s No. 1 son, Keye Luke; movie director Milos Forman, producer Michael Hausman, and U.S. Senator and actor Fred Thompson. Actors Vincent Schiavelli, Richard Roundtree, Joaquin Phoenix and Robert Patrick have also paid it a visit.


The Master – cigar roller Signor Raoul Aguilera! Signor Aguilera got his training at the old Partagas factory in Havana.
